CVE-2005-1332

Published: May 4, 2005

Modified: Aug 7, 2024

PUBLISHED

Description

Bluetooth-enabled systems in Mac OS X 10.3.9 enables the Bluetooth file exchange service by default, which allows remote attackers to access files without the user being notified, and local users to access files via the default directory.
